Work on the development and maintenance of robust backend systems using Java with EJB and JPA, and building REST APIs, ensuring high performance, security, and scalability.
Work on front-end development with Angular (2+) and implement micro front-ends, contributing to the gradual and sustainable evolution of applications.
Requirements
Strong experience in Java development, proven in high-complexity projects, particularly in critical corporate environments such as the banking/financial sector.
Proven experience integrating legacy systems with modern architectures.
Proficiency in messaging and data streaming with JMS and Kafka.
Strong knowledge of relational databases, focusing on SQL, data modeling, query optimization, and the use of stored procedures.
Experience with DevOps tools and practices, including Maven, Git (Bitbucket), Sonar, and Swagger, promoting code quality, automation, and process standardization.
Experience with application server environments such as WebSphere, JBoss, and WildFly.
Knowledge of Spring Boot, DB2 databases, performance tuning, and mobile development with Flutter (nice to have).
Experience working in agile methodologies (Scrum/Kanban) and using Jira for task management (nice to have).
Application of design patterns and development best practices to ensure clean, maintainable code (nice to have).
Tech Stack
Angular
Flutter
Java
Kafka
Maven
Spring
Spring Boot
SpringBoot
SQL
Benefits
Company-subsidized health insurance for the employee.
Option to include dependents on the health plan with payroll deduction.
Dental assistance (optional).
Option to include dependents in dental assistance with payroll deduction.
Meal allowance or food voucher.
Transportation voucher (optional).
Impact & Care – Personal Guidance Program offering confidential emotional support and counseling in psychological, legal, financial, social, and pet-related matters at no cost for the employee and legal dependents.
Gympass
Wellhub (Access to over 700 gyms across Brazil with plans starting at R$29.90, charged via payroll deduction).
Option to include dependents in Gympass
Wellhub (up to 3 dependents – paid via credit card).
Access to Udemy through our intranet.
Partnerships with major consumer brands.
Agreement with SESC for the employee and dependents.
Discount agreements with educational institutions (undergraduate and postgraduate) and language/certification schools.